如何使用css3实现图片轮播和按钮


这篇文章将为大家详细讲解有关如何使用css3实现图片轮播和按钮,小编觉得挺实用的,因此分享给大家做个参考,希望大家阅读完这篇文章后可以有所收获。
  CSS代码:
  #second_div{
  margin-top: 160px;
  }
  。img_box{
  overflow: hidden;
  width:100%;
  height:420px;
  border:1px solid;
  position:relative;
  }
  。img_box img{
  width:100%;
  position:absolute;
  }
  。ul5{
  list-style: none;
  position:absolute;
  left:580px;
  top:565px;
  }
  。ul5 li{
  float:left;
  margin-left:20px;
  width:40px;
  height:5px;
  border:0px;
  background:lawngreen;
  }
  。d1,.d2{
  width:50px;
  height:60px;
  background-color: rgba(10,10,10,0.5);
  text-align: center;
  font-size:26px;
  font-weight: 800px;
  line-height:60px;
  cursor: pointer;
  }
  。d1{
  position:absolute;
  top:373px;
  left:25px;
  }
  。d2{
  position:absolute;
  top:37免费云主机域名3px;
  left:1445px;
  }
  HTML遇新是直朋能到分览代码:
  js代码遇新是直朋能到:
  $(”#ss”)。click(function(){var new_li=$(”
  ”+ $(”#skuang”)。val() +””);
  $(”#d1 ul”)。append(new_li);
  $(”#d1″)。hide();
  $(”#skuang”)。val(””);
  })
  $(”#skuang”)。focus(function(){
  $(”#d1″)。css(”display”,”block”);
  });
  $(”#skuang”)。blur();
  $(”#qingch”)。click(function(){
  $(”#d1 li:gt(0)”)。remove();
  $(”#d1″)。hide();
  });//轮播图
  var img=$(”.img_box img”);var li=$(”.ul5 li”);var divW=$(”.img_box”)。width();var len=$(”.img_box img”)。length;
  img.css(”left”,divW);
  img.eq(0)。css(”left”,0);
  li.eq(0)。css(”background”,”red”);var index=0;var next=0;functionshow(){
  next++;if(next==len){
  next=0;
  }
  img.eq(next)。css(”left”,divW);
  img.eq(index)。animate();
  img.eq(next)。animate();
  li.eq(next)。css(”background”,”red”);
  li.eq(index)。css(”background”,”lawngreen”);
  index=next;
  }
  t=setInterval(show,2000);functionshow1(){
  next–;if(next==-1){
  next=len-1;
  }
  img.eq(next)。css(”left”,-divW);
  img.eq(index)。animate();
  img.eq(next)。animate();
  li.eq(next)。css(”background”,”red”);
  li.eq(index)。css(”background”,”lawngreen”);
  index=next; 比抖朋要插支一圈不者地
  }
  img.hover(function(){
  clearInterval(t); 遇新是直朋能到分览支体调
  },function(){
  t=setInterval(show,2000);
  })//左右按钮
  $(”.d2″)。mousedown(function(){
  clearInterval(t);
  show();
  })
  $(”.d2″)。mousedown(function(){
  t=setInterval(show,2000);
  })
  $(”.d1″)。mousedown(function(){
  clearInterval(t);
  show1();
  })
  $(”.d1″)。mousedown(function(){
  t=setInterval(show,2000);
  })//小白点 点击
  li.mousedown(function(){
  num=$(this)。index();if(num==next){return;
  }else if(num
  clearInterval(t);
  img.eq(num)。css(”left”,-divW);
  img.eq(index)。animate();
  img.eq(num)。animate();
  li.eq(num)。css(”background”,”red”);
  li.eq(index)。css(”background”,”lawngreen”);
  index=num;
  next=num;
  }else if(num>next){
  clearInterval(t);
  img.eq(num)。css(”left”,divW);
  img.eq(index)。animate();
  img.eq(num)。animate();
  li.eq(num)。css(”background”,”red”);
  li.eq(index)。css(”background”,”lawngreen”);
  index=num;
  next=num;
  }
  })
  li.mouseup(function(){
  t=setInterval(show,2000);
  })
  })关于“如何使用css3实现图片轮播和按钮”这篇文章就分享到这里了,希望以上内容可以对大家有一定的帮助,使各位可以学到更多知识,如果觉得文章不错,请把它分享出去让更多的人看到。

相关推荐: 怎么将Canvas绘制过程转为视频

本篇内容主要讲解“怎么将Canvas绘制过程转为视频”,感兴趣的朋友不妨来看看。本文介绍的方法操作简单快捷,实用性强。下面就让小编来带大家学习“怎么将Canvas绘制过程转为视频”吧!   Canvas对象支持captureStream方法,这个方法会返回一个…

免责声明:本站发布的图片视频文字,以转载和分享为主,文章观点不代表本站立场,本站不承担相关法律责任;如果涉及侵权请联系邮箱:360163164@qq.com举报,并提供相关证据,经查实将立刻删除涉嫌侵权内容。

Like (0)
Donate 微信扫一扫 微信扫一扫
Previous 09/12 10:35
Next 09/12 10:35

相关推荐